一种基于PXI Express总线的通用电机控制接口卡制造技术

技术编号:17779656 阅读:37 留言:0更新日期:2018-04-22 08:08
本发明专利技术公开了一种基于PXI Express总线的通用电机控制接口卡,包括FPGA模块,所述FPGA模块前端与ADC模块、旋变采集模块、差分数字量输入模块、差分数字量输出模块、LVDS接口模块连接,后端与PXIExpress接口模块、PXI接口模块和CPCI接口模块双向连接。本发明专利技术的有益效果是:(1)基于PXI Express总线,提高了数据传输速率,最高可达2.5Gb/s,有效提高电机控制品质。(2)采用FPGA模块进行数据处理,提高了电机传感信号的处理能力。(3)使用的PXI Express总线,兼容PXI、PCI Express等传统总线,可有效与各种总线设备复用。

【技术实现步骤摘要】
一种基于PXIExpress总线的通用电机控制接口卡
本专利技术涉及电机控制领域,具体是一种基于PXIExpress总线的通用电机控制接口卡。
技术介绍
电机控制广泛应用于自动化、汽车、国防等行业,在工业控制中占有重要的作用。其中电机控制接口卡用于实现电机传感信号与控制信号的传输管理与处理,是电机控制系统的关键部分。目前在工业控制领域,PXIExpress总线因具有最高可达2.5Gb/s的串行互联速率,以及与PCIExpress等总线兼容性良好等特点,在数据传输与通信得到广泛应用,基于PXIExpress总线的工业控制设备也在该领域得到了广泛应用。而目前业界的电机控制接口卡大多基于传统的PXI、PCIExpress总线,无法有效与工业广泛应用的PXIExpress总线设备进行集成,且传输速率较低,在高实时性控制的场景下制约了采集数据处理能力以及电机控制品质的提高。此外,目前电机控制接口卡支持的电机类型与传感器类型有限,造成了使用条件的限制。
技术实现思路
本专利技术的目的在于提供一种基于PXIExpress总线的通用电机控制接口卡以解决上述
技术介绍
中提出的问题。为实现上述目的,本专利技术提供如下技术方案:一种基于PXIExpress总线的通用电机控制接口卡,包括FPGA模块,所述FPGA模块前端与ADC模块、旋变采集模块、差分数字量输入模块、差分数字量输出模块、LVDS接口模块连接,后端与PXIExpress接口模块、PXI接口模块和CPCI接口模块双向连接。作为本专利技术进一步的方案:所述FPGA模块还连接FLASH。作为本专利技术进一步的方案:所述FPGA模块选用XC6SLX75T-2FG676I型FPGA。作为本专利技术进一步的方案:所述ADC模块选用AD7985BCPZ芯片。作为本专利技术进一步的方案:所述旋变采集模块选用AD2S1210ASTZ芯片。作为本专利技术进一步的方案:所述差分数字量输入模块选用MAX3045CSE芯片。作为本专利技术进一步的方案:所述差分数字量输出模块选用MAX3095CSE芯片。作为本专利技术进一步的方案:所述FLASH的型号为S29GL128。与现有技术相比,本专利技术的有益效果是:(1)基于PXIExpress总线,提高了数据传输速率,最高可达2.5Gb/s,有效提高电机控制品质。(2)采用FPGA模块进行数据处理,提高了电机传感信号的处理能力。(3)使用的PXIExpress总线,兼容PXI、PCIExpress等传统总线,可有效与各种总线设备复用。(4)集成了ADC模块、旋变采集模块、差分数字量输入(DI)模块、差分数字量输出(DO)模块,支持直流无刷电机与永磁同步电机等类型的电机,以及包括旋转变压器、Hall传感器、光电编码器在内的多种电机传感器,大大扩展了通用性。附图说明图1为本专利技术一种基于PXIExpress总线的通用电机控制接口卡的结构示意图。具体实施方式下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。请参阅图1,本专利技术实施例中,一种基于PXIExpress总线的通用电机控制接口卡,包括电源模块、FPGA模块、ADC模块、旋变采集模块、差分数字量输入(DI)模块、差分数字量输出(DO)模块、LVDS接口模块、PXIExpress接口模块。其中,所述的FPGA模块用于实现整个接口卡的接口管理以及部分采集信号的前置处理,所述的PXIExpress接口模块与FPGA模块连接,对外实现总线连接,所述的ADC模块、旋变采集模块、差分数字量输入(DI)模块、差分数字量输出(DO)模块分别与FPGA模块连接,实现电机的电流信号的采集与转换、旋转变压器信号的采集并解调、使用Hall传感器与光电编码器信号的采集,以及电机PWM信号的输出。本专利技术的工作原理是:电源模块,用于对接口卡进行供电与电源管理,稳定提供板上各元器件正常工作所需的电压。FPGA模块,包括高性能FPGA芯片与FLASH芯片,用于实现整个接口卡的接口管理以及部分采集信号的前置处理。其中,高性能FPGA芯片选用XC6SLX75T-2FG676I型FPGA。FPGA模块前端与ADC模块、旋变采集模块、差分数字量输入(DI)模块、差分数字量输出(DO)模块、LVDS接口模块连接,后端与PXIExpress接口模块双向连接。接口管理方面,实现电机端的传感信号、控制信号与控制器端信号的映射关系管理,通过上述模块对电机传感信号进行采集,包括Hall解调信号、旋变解调信号、LVDT解调信号、电机电流信号,并按照与控制器设定的接口关系,将上述信号通过PXIExpress接口模块传输给控制器;通过PXIExpress接口模块接收的控制器发出的PWM控制信号,并按照接口对应关系传输至差分数字量输出(DO)模块。信号前置处理方面,实现对部分采集信号的滤波处理。ADC模块(8通道),用于采集并转换电机电流信号,主要芯片为AD7985BCPZ。通过LVDS接口对电机电流进行采集,并对其进行AD转换,转换后的数字信号输出至FPGA模块。旋变采集模块(2通道),用于采集并解调旋转变压器信号,主要芯片为AD2S1210ASTZ。通过LVDS接口对旋转变压器输出的模拟量信号进行采集,并对其进行解调,将解调后的数字信号传送至FPGA模块。差分数字量输入(DI)模块(8通道),主要芯片为MAX3045CSE,用于采集Hall传感器、光电编码器的输出信号,并将其传输至FPGA模块。差分数字量输出(DO)模块(16通道)主要芯片为MAX3095CSE,用于接收FPGA模块输出的PWM信号并输出至LVDS接口。LVDS接口模块,用于实现与电机驱动器、电机传感器的信号连接,采用低压差分信号传输的形式实现。LVDS接口模块与ADC模块、旋变采集模块、差分数字量输入(DI)模块、差分数字量输出(DO)模块连接,实现各信号的传输。PXIExpress接口模块,用于实现与控制器的信号连接,与FPGA模块双向连接,实现FGPA处理后的传感器采集信号向控制器进行传输,以及控制器输出的控制信号向FPGA的传输。本文档来自技高网...
一种<a href="http://www.xjishu.com/zhuanli/55/201711039102.html" title="一种基于PXI Express总线的通用电机控制接口卡原文来自X技术">基于PXI Express总线的通用电机控制接口卡</a>

【技术保护点】
一种基于PXI Express总线的通用电机控制接口卡,包括FPGA模块,其特征在于,所述FPGA模块前端与ADC模块、旋变采集模块、差分数字量输入模块、差分数字量输出模块、LVDS接口模块连接,后端与PXIExpress接口模块、PXI接口模块和CPCI接口模块双向连接。

【技术特征摘要】
1.一种基于PXIExpress总线的通用电机控制接口卡,包括FPGA模块,其特征在于,所述FPGA模块前端与ADC模块、旋变采集模块、差分数字量输入模块、差分数字量输出模块、LVDS接口模块连接,后端与PXIExpress接口模块、PXI接口模块和CPCI接口模块双向连接。2.根据权利要求1所述的一种基于PXIExpress总线的通用电机控制接口卡,其特征在于,所述FPGA模块还连接FLASH。3.根据权利要求1所述的一种基于PXIExpress总线的通用电机控制接口卡,其特征在于,所述FPGA模块选用XC6SLX75T-2FG676I型FPGA。4.根据权利要求3所述的一种基于PXIExpress总线的通用电机...

【专利技术属性】
技术研发人员:黄千
申请(专利权)人:上海君协光电科技发展有限公司
类型:发明
国别省市:上海,31

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1